c语言成绩管理系统设计,c语言成绩管理系统设计目的

dfnjsfkhak 15 0

大家好,今天小编关注到一个比较意思的话题,就是关于c语言成绩管理系统设计问题,于是小编就整理了2个相关介绍c语言成绩管理系统设计的解答,让我们一起看看吧。

  1. C语言学生信息管理系统程序设计?
  2. 如何用c语言编一个成绩查询系统?

C语言学生信息管理系统程序设计

1、首先创建一个c语言。然后右键头文件,创建一个Stu的头文件。

2、编写头文件的代码。再将数据结构的增删改查和结构写入头文件。

c语言成绩管理系统设计,c语言成绩管理系统设计目的-第1张图片-芜湖力博教育咨询公司
图片来源网络,侵删)

3、在源文件中创建main源文件和Stu源文件。再main文件中写入int mian()代码。

4、然后在mian主函数中,写入while语句无限循环。再写入Init函数。

5、在Stu源文件的Init函数用printf语句,将学生管理系统输出。再创建链表的头节点head。

c语言成绩管理系统设计,c语言成绩管理系统设计目的-第2张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

6、然后用switch函数对操作进行判断。再执行数据结构的增删改查功能。这样一个学生管理系统的基本框架就完成了。

如何用c语言编一个成绩查询系统?

编写成绩查询系统最好用数据库,而c语言标准库并不支持数据库的访问,应该选择c++.java对数据库有良好支持的语言,否则用文本管理成绩系统数据安全性和管理的便利性都不好,并且要使系统好用,编程难度和代码量相应也会增加

如果你是要做一个非常专业的商业软件这个其实不太适合用C语言来编写。你可以考虑其他高级语言如j***a,c#,etc.

c语言成绩管理系统设计,c语言成绩管理系统设计目的-第3张图片-芜湖力博教育咨询公司
(图片来源网络,侵删)

如果你仅仅是想在功能上实现成绩查询,而且数据量不是那种特别大,比如千万,上亿级别的,用C语言以二进制文件读写的方式完全可以轻松实现。

下面说说大概的思路:

1.你可以定义一个结构体来描述成绩,结构体的变量包括比如姓名,学号,班级,语文成绩,数学成绩,etc。

2.所有学生的成绩,就是一个个的结构体 把所有结构体保存到二进制文件中。

3.如果需要查询成绩,就先从二进制文件把所有的成绩读取出来,保存到数组或者链表中。然后在数组或者链表中进行查询。

到此,以上就是小编对于c语言成绩管理系统设计的问题就介绍到这了,希望介绍关于c语言成绩管理系统设计的2点解答对大家有用

标签: 语言 成绩 管理系统

上一个python语法格式编程,python编程语法大全

下一个无人机培训容易学吗现在,无人机培训容易学吗现在还能学吗